Total Disasters (DRs) by

Level & Fiscal Year

Year To-

Date 2016 2015 2014 2013

Total Large Disasters (DRs) 121 102 83 147

Shelters Opened 280 258 165 932

Overnight Shelter Stays 27,011 10,387 15,421 129,424

Shelter Registrations 8,855 4,672 4,288 29,052

Meals Served 291,747 186,555 176,758 11,113,600

Snacks Served 441,917 441,244 464,587 8,457,810

Health Services Contacts 28,164 12,972 18,786 92,300

Mental Health Contacts 23,424 12,568 20,757 94,301

Cases Opened 14,961 8,919 5,758 17,659

Comfort Kits Distributed 29,179 11,308 20,747 121,616

Clean Up Kits Distributed 34,255 16,642 13,563 153,667

Other Bulk Items Distributed 606,106 309,602 328,612 7,585,221

Grand Total All Staff 14,624 8,213 8,116 36,258

Wednesday, March 09, 2016

“DR” StatisticsFiscal Year

SOURCE: Disaster Services Automated Reporting System (DSARS) – DR statistics reflect significant operations that may have exceeded $10,000,

and were therefore designated a DR (Disaster Response) number in DSARS — these stats do not reflect non-DR statistics (e.g. single family fires).
